AK Gov’s Capital Budget Includes $109.5M for Life Sciences Facility
To help train future scientists and support cutting-edge research in health and environmental issues, Alaska Gov. Sean Parnell is recommending $109.5 million in the FY11 capital budget for the University of Alaska Life Sciences Facility in Fairbanks. The multi-purpose teaching and research facility would house the Department of Biology and Wildlife and accommodate a wide-range of research programs, reports Fairbanks Daily News-Miner.

IN Legislature Dedicates $25M to Establish Biosciences Institute, Increases Accountability
With a commitment of $25 million over the next two years to establish a biosciences institute, Indiana lawmakers gave their stamp of approval to a major policy goal touted by Gov. Mike Pence during the campaign. The governor and lawmakers hope to build an endowment of $300 million to $400 million over the next five to seven years drawn from corporate and philanthropic sources.
IN Gov Releases Details on $360M Bioscience Research Institute
Governor Mike Pence has released details on Indiana's statewide public-private collaborative life sciences partnership. The estimated $360 million Indiana Biosciences Research Institute will receive $25 million for the biennium from the state of Indiana to cover startup costs, which will be augmented by another $25 million from industry and philanthropic sources (see the May 8 issue).

Nine Life Science Centers to receive $280 Million in NIH Funding
The National Institutes of Health (NIH) have announced a four-year plan to invest approximately $70 million a year in a nationwide network of life science research centers. The Molecular Libraries Probe Production Centers Network will employ high-tech screening methods to identify molecules that can be used as probes to explore the functions of cells. This research is intended to help increase the pace of discovery in the field of chemical probes, which have become a key resource in fighting disease.

Health Care Bill Includes 50 Percent Credit for Biotech Research
During the debates over the Patient Protection and Affordable Care Act, also known as the Health Care Reform Bill, there was much discussion of whether or not reform would hinder innovation in pharmaceuticals and medicine. As a result, the final legislation included some measures to support research and commercialization in the life science. One such measure, the Therapeutic Discovery Project Credit, offers a 50 percent tax credit or cash grant for qualifying research projects and small- and medium-sized companies.
Bioscience Jobs Grew During Recession, Says Report
During the first year of the current U.S. recession, the bioscience industry continued to create jobs, according to a recent report from the Battelle Memorial Institute and the Biotechnology Industry Organization (BIO). While overall employment fell by 0.7 percent in 2008, U.S. bioscience employment grew 1.4 percent. Though the authors acknowledge that the full impact of the crisis was not felt until 2009 (for which employment data is not yet available), evidence indicates that biotech companies were not as negatively affected as other firms.

Heartland Metros Launch Collaborative Economic Initiative
Leaders in Des Moines, Kansas City, Omaha and St. Louis have teamed up to leverage their respective resources and help build an economic mega-region in the center of the country. The Heartland Civic Collaborative will focus on four main areas of opportunity: transportation, federal advocacy, life science and entrepreneurship. In the coming months, the collaborative plans to begin work on an entrepreneurial metrics dashboard for the participating metros and a map of life sciences research assets.
Advocates Say New Law Will Encourage Research Partnerships in Arizona
Life sciences advocates in Arizona are celebrating the passage of HB 2272, a measure to tighten open records laws that require details of intellectual property be disclosed. Passage of the legislation will protect against the loss of current research contracts or the possibility of missed opportunities due to concerns over the state's previous law, according to a statement by the Arizona Bioscience Industry Association (AZBio).
Georgia Lawmakers Pass Measure to Enhance Tax Credits, Boost Research Funding
Lawmakers last month approved a $19.3 billion state budget for FY13, which includes funding for many of the recommendations from a task force convened by Gov. Nathan Deal to enhance the state's innovation economy. Specifically, the budget boosts funding for the Georgia Research Alliance (GRA) to recruit researchers and allocates $5 million for cancer-related research. The legislature also passed a measure expanding the Georgia Jobs tax credits and R&D tax credit.
National Bioeconomy Blueprint Calls for More Research Prizes, Collaborations
Last week, the White House released a comprehensive national strategy to guide federal investments and collaborations with the private sector in the life sciences. The National Bioeconomy Blueprint identifies five strategic objectives that will inform administration efforts to boost the bioeconomy. Key among these objectives is the expansion of foundational, cross-disciplinary research, which will require improved funding mechanisms that are flexible enough to support many kinds of collaborations and that encourage high-risk/high-reward research.

Funding for TBED Trimmed in NC Budget
Lawmakers continued to provide support for life sciences at a reduced level in the recently enacted budget; however, other technology areas did not fare as well. In some cases, funding was eliminated for tech-based initiatives, and lawmakers allowed a tax credit for early stage investors to expire. Meanwhile, the North Carolina Biotechnology Center plans to consolidate activities and redouble efforts to keep things moving in the wake of a 27 percent reduction to their budget.
NIH Launches $96M Initiative for Big Data Centers of Excellence
The National Institutes of Health (NIH) has launched a new initiative to fund the exploration of using Big Data to improve national health care outcomes. NIH will provide $24 million per year for four years to establish six to eight Big Data Centers of Excellence. The centers will be used by researchers and students for training in data science and testing the use of large and complex datasets to create tools, methods, and software that can improve health care processes.
